   There is no comparison, that I can think of, to explain the difference of life before God and of life with Jesus. The bible is made up of the old testament and the new testament. Life without Jesus and life after God sent Him as our Savior.
   People struggled with keeping God first and foremost in their lives. They went about doing things as they thought they should be done. Even though God laid out a set of rules and guidelines to be followed, where if they were obeyed, then they would not loose focus of Him but live happily in His presence.
   I guess you could say rules are hard to follow and are made to be broken. So God sent Jesus to live among people and to tell them that through Him the road is being made clear for our sins to be forever forgiven. No longer would there be the need of sacrificial forgiveness, where all that would be accomplished, was to feel guilt in the reminder of our sins.
   Jesus died on the cross as the final sacrifice to God. Anyone who came to God by means of believing that Jesus is the Son of God and the only way to forever forgiveness would know that the curtain that stood between man and God was torn. Now people could come to God without the need to sacrifice. They can talk to Him directly and live in His presence where He will forever keeps a watchful eye on His children.
